Antibiotics in Dentistry: To Prescribe Or Not To Prescribe? That Is The Question.
Established principles form the basis of guidelines for the effective usage of antibiotics in dentistry. These standards have been demonstrated to be effective in eradicating and controlling odontogenic infections. Yet, anecdotal evidence suggests that these well-established guidelines are often ignored by dentists.

Sertraline Treatment Can Mimic Niemann‐Pick Type C Biomarker Profile: A Diagnostic Pitfall
ABSTRACT Background Oxysterols (cholestane‐3β,5α,6β‐triol and 7‐ketocholesterol) and N‐palmitoyl‐O‐phosphocholineserine (PPCS) are sensitive biomarkers for Niemann‐Pick disease type C (NPC) screening.
